(a) An angle measures 40 degrees . What is the measure of its complement?

(b) An angle measures 71 degrees . What is the measure of its supplement?

Answer:

a) its complement would be 50 degrees. Complementary angles add up to 90 degrees, and 40 + 50 = 90.

b) It's supplement would be 109 degrees. Supplementary angles add up to 180 degrees, and 109 + 71 = 180
